Automotive Industry Lightweight Door Wins German Innovation Award 2020
Editor: Nicole Kareta
The Edag Group has been awarded the German Design Council's German Innovation Award 2020 as winner in the excellence in "Business to Business" category for its innovation project "Lightweight Door for Commercial Vehicles - WiLeitNu".
"This lightweight construction concept will advance the industry through its originality, implementation and effectiveness," explained the jury, which is made up of independent, interdisciplinary experts from industry, science, institutions and the financial sector.

The economical lightweight door for commercial vehicles, which was developed as part of a research project sponsored by the BMWi, is distinguished by a forward-looking cabin design that offers aerodynamic advantages and a 20% cost-neutral weight saving through innovative forming and joining technology. With the steel-intensive lightweight construction, the Edag Group, together with its project partners fischer Hydroforming GmbH and Muhr Metalltechnik GmbH & Co. KG, the Edag Group was able to implement a cost-effective construction method with the best functional added value. The door has a hydroformed frame profile, which allows a very low concealment of the viewing angle. Pedestrians can thus be seen better and accidents avoided. A further feature is the frame-under-glass concept for optimized aerodynamics. The truck door combines economical lightweight construction with advanced aerodynamics and safety.
The Edag Group operates CompenceCenters for pioneering future technologies in the mobility sector: lightweight construction, electromobility, digitalization, integral security, cyber security and new production technologies. With the innovation project "Lightweight Door for Commercial Vehicles - WiLeitNu", which has been developed in the Edag CompenceCenter "Lightweight construction, technologies and materials in close collaboration with Edag's commercial vehicle cabin experts, the company is underlining its claim to be proactive in developing and driving forward innovative technologies. It is now the declared aim of Edag and its partners, in bilateral cooperation with commercial vehicle manufacturers and suppliers, to take the joint concept to the pre-development and series production stages.
